When layoffs happen, people project their fears and insecurities about their own fate by attempting to create perceived differences and virtues that separate them from those affected, mostly to convince themselves that their situation is different and it won’t happen to them. “Ha, those childish perks, and immature people working at those companies not shipping value.”

Read that as “I envied them before, but hopefully my suffering will be worth it if I don’t lose my job”.

It’s pretty sad and unpleasant to watch.
